Free Access: 7 Digital Marketing Mistakes to Avoid in 2023

The end of the year is upon us and it’s time to plan for taxes, New Year’s resolutions, and your 2023 digital marketing plan.

Keep up with the times and avoid these 7 digital marketing mistakes and you’ll be on the digital road to success in 2023. What worked this year may not work in 2023. It’s a complex field, but staying ahead of the curve is key to success.

So here we go!
1. Lack of a Mobile-Friendly Website – This is a serious problem. Having an outdated website is like wandering around in a park with a big sign that says, “I don’t care about my customers (or getting new customers).” It’s time to get with the times – make sure your website is responsive on all devices. A mobile-friendly website is essential in today’s market if you want to stay competitive.
2. Not prioritizing SEO – This is like leaving money on the table! You’re missing out on valuable traffic and potential customers if you’re not optimizing your website for search engines. SEO should be a priority for any business that wants to succeed online.
3. Targeting the wrong audience – The wrong target audience is like a box of chocolates: you never know what you’re going to get. (Special thanks to Forrest Gump for the inspiration). We cannot overstate the importance of identifying the right target audience – it is essential to the success of any campaign.
4. Not having a marketing investment strategy – Without a campaign or investment strategy, you’re basically just winging it! That is like driving without a map (and not listening to your significant other). Sure, you might get lucky now and then, and reach your location, but eventually, you’re going to end up spending time and money that you didn’t need to spend.

5. Throwing money around on paid ads (without a plan) – this goes back to #3. If you are going to spend money on paid ads like Facebook, Google, or LinkedIn, make sure you target the right prospects for your company. I believe paid ads can be a great way to get your brand out there, but it’s important to be mindful of your budget. Overspending on paid ads to the wrong audience can be a quick way to blow through your marketing budget.
6. Not fully using social media – If you’re looking to expand the reach of your content, social media is a great place to start. With platforms like Facebook, Twitter, and Instagram, you can reach a wide variety of people with just a few clicks. Just remember to create great content – promotion is only half the battle!
7. Not having patience for results – Don’t expect results immediately – this stuff takes time! It takes patience and time to see the changes you want. Keep at it.

So what does it all mean?

2023 is a new year. Make it the year that you take your digital marketing to the next level by planning out your digital strategy.

A digital strategy is a plan for how your company will use the internet and online tools to reach your customers and communicate about its products and services. It is not just having a website, but having a wise use of social media, ensuring your online listings are up-to-date and accurate and developing targeted online advertising.
